    College students and cyberbullying: how social media use affects social anxiety and social comparison

    Cyberbullying is defined as aggression intending to inflict harm on others by electronic communication technologies. Cyberbullying has become more common as social media has grown and is accompanied by negative mental health consequences. Research on cyberbullying and mental health in adolescents suggests cyberbullying victimization moderates the relationship between social comparison and social anxiety, but little is known about this phenomenon in college students. Therefore, the objective of this study was to explore the relationship between cyberbullying, social anxiety, and social comparison amongst college students. A convenience sample of 486 undergraduate students from southern Texas and northern Ohio completed a PyschData survey that assessed social anxiety, social comparison, experiences with be a cyberbullying victim, perpetrator, or both. We found that social anxiety was associated with cyberbullying victimization and perpetration; however, social comparison was not. Cyberbullying victimization was not a moderator between social comparison and anxiety, suggesting that unlike adolescence, college students\u27 experiences with these constructs may be unique to their developmental level

    Discourse and Regulation Failures: The Ambivalent Influence of NGOs on Political Organizations

    In the last decades, NGOs have become an important participant in the work of political organizations (e.g., national authorities, the EU or the UN). This development brings many opportunities and also some challenges, including discourse failure which is one of the topics discussed in this paper. We present a case study that illustrates the interdependence of discourse failure and regulations failure. We conclude that discourse failure is frequently not merely an accidental by-product, but rather, a non-intended consequence of deliberate NGOs’ campaigns. We make particular note of probable discourse failure when campaigns attempt to deal with complex issues in an environment rife with wide-spread prejudices and where the NGO’s work is transparent. In this situation, regulation failure may be consequent upon discourse failure. We present collectively binding commitments for NGOs and binding services enforced by political organizations to prevent discourse failure. In conclusion, we argue that the field of political economy can benefit from this challenging environment if it systematically researches the interdependencies between discourses and regulations.In den letzten Jahrzehnten kamen NGOs als wichtige Akteure im politischen Regelsetzungsprozess hinzu (z.     Acidosis dilates brain parenchymal arterioles by conversion of calcium waves to sparks to activate BK channels

    RATIONALE: Acidosis is a powerful vasodilator signal in the brain circulation. However, the mechanisms by which this response occurs are not well understood, particularly in the cerebral microcirculation. One important mechanism to dilate cerebral (pial) arteries is by activation of large-conductance, calcium-sensitive potassium (BK(Ca)) channels by local Ca(2+) signals (Ca(2+) sparks) through ryanodine receptors (RyRs). However, the role of this pathway in the brain microcirculation is not known. OBJECTIVE: The objectives of this study were to determine the mechanism by which acidosis dilates brain parenchymal arterioles (PAs) and to elucidate the roles of RyRs and BK(Ca) channels in this response. METHODS AND RESULTS: Internal diameter and vascular smooth muscle cell (VSMC) Ca(2+) signals were measured in isolated pressurized murine PAs, using imaging techniques. In physiological pH (7.4), VSMCs exhibited primarily RyR-dependent Ca(2+) waves. Reducing external pH from 7.4 to 7.0 in both normocapnic and hypercapnic conditions decreased Ca(2+) wave activity, and dramatically increased Ca(2+) spark activity. Acidic pH caused a dilation of PAs which was inhibited by about 60% by BK(Ca) channel or RyR blockers, in a non-additive manner. Similarly, dilator responses to acidosis were reduced by nearly 60% in arterioles from BK(Ca) channel knockout mice. Dilations induced by acidic pH were unaltered by inhibitors of K(ATP) channels or nitric oxide synthase. CONCLUSIONS: These results support the novel concept that acidification, by converting Ca(2+) waves to sparks, leads to the activation of BK(Ca) channels to induce dilation of cerebral parenchymal arterioles
